The Perfect Prescription: Choosing Your Ideal Eyeglasses
Finding the perfect pair of eyeglasses requires careful consideration. With so many styles, designs, options available, it's easy to feel overwhelmed. However, with a little knowledge, guidance, insight, you can navigate the world of eyewear and find the perfect pair to enhance your vision, personality, needs.
Start by considering your prescription. Make sure your eyewear prescription is up-to-date and clearly listed. Then, think about your lifestyle, face shape, personal preferences.
- Do you need eyeglasses for everyday wear or specific activities?
- What frame shapes flatter your facial features?
- Are there any particular colors, materials, or designs that appeal to you?
After you have a good understanding of your needs and preferences, it's time to browse different eyewear brands. Try on a variety of frames and see what looks best. Remember to ask for helpful recommendations from the staff. They can direct you towards stylish, functional, suitable eyeglasses that meet your needs.

Safeguard Your Sight: The Importance of UV Protection in Sunglasses
Your vision is precious and deserves protection. The sun's ultraviolet (UV) rays can injure your sight, leading to serious long-term problems like cataracts, macular degeneration, and even eye cancer.
That's why choosing sunglasses with strong UV protection is essential. Look for sunglasses that block both UVA and UVB rays. Employing sunglasses on sunny days, not just during midday hours, can significantly minimize the risk of eye damage.
Remember, protecting your vision is an investment that will pay off for a lifetime.
